Laura Elizabeth Austin Looney

GRAPEFIELD, Va. — Laura Elizabeth Austin Looney, 80, was taken from her earthly home by the hand of her Lord and Savior to a quieter, gentler place on Monday, Feb. 20, 2012. She lived in the Grapefield section of Bland County and was surrounded by her family at the time of her passing. Born Oct. 10, 1931, she was the daughter of the late Maurine Mosley Austin and Earl Gibson Austin. In addition to her parents, she was preceded in death by her husband, Everett Mason Looney; three brothers, William E. “Bill” Jonas, Henry “H.A.” Austin, and Chap Gibson Austin Sr.; one sister, Tiny Janice Nipper. Laura was the last of her siblings.

Left to honor and cherish her memory are her children, Joan Rowe, Michele Crotty, Clayton and wife, Margarett Brooks, all of Bastian, Va., Bonnie Lambert and husband, Danny of Bluefield, W.Va., Larry and wife, Tina Looney, Brenda and Rick Gabriel, all of Dayton, Ohio. She was “MeeMaw” to 21 grandchildren, 29 great-grandchildren; and 3 great-great grandchildren. She loved them all beyond measure. Laura was a retired nurse from Bluefield Regional Medical Center, Bluefield, W.Va. and Kegley Manor Nursing and Rehab Center, Bastian, Va. Also left to honor and cherish her memory are her friends and family of Amedysis Home Health and Hospice of Southwest Virginia. Laura was a dedicated member of the Grapefield Church of God and her wishes were that in lieu of flowers, donations be made to the Grapefield Church of God Youth Fund, 3104 Grapefield Rd, Bastian, VA 24314.

Funeral services will be held at 1:00 p.m. Friday, Feb. 24, 2012 at the Bland Chapel with Pastor Bruce Hage officiating. Friends may pay respects on Friday from 11:00 a.m. until service time or at the residence at any time.

Online condolences may be sent to the family at www.highlandfuneralservice.com

Highland Bland Funeral Chapel, Bland, Va. is handling the arrangements.
